Peter Teal: I think you've hit the nail on the head with two things. The first thing which is probably actually the most important problem to identify is the cost of these things, both upfront costs and broader trends. Sometimes the initial contract will be very cheap for different outsourcing functions,. And companies are allowed to low ball in ways that can be completely egregious sometimes. It's an example of how technology leads to services being privatized in a way that maybe we wouldn't want but is actually what ends up happening.
